Position Overview
As the HR Assistant & Office Manager, you’ll play a pivotal role in keeping our office operations running smoothly while supporting the heart of our organization, our people. This dual-role position blends administrative excellence with human resources support, giving you the opportunity to assist in managing day-to-day office functions and contribute to key HR initiatives.
This position is contingent based upon contract award
Key Responsibilities
- Office Operations: Manage daily office functions, including supplies, equipment, vendor coordination, and maintenance requests.
- Staff Support: Serve as the go-to resource for office inquiries and assist staff with benefit questions, directing them to appropriate resources.
- Financial Coordination: Assist with invoicing and billing processes to ensure accuracy and timely payments.
- Scheduling & Events: Coordinate meetings, event space, and conference room logistics.
- Recruiting Assistance: Support talent acquisition by reviewing resumes, conducting phone screens, and managing candidate flow in the recruiting platform.
- HR Compliance: Assist with maintaining accurate staff records and assist with compliance documentation.
- Communication: Handle incoming calls, emails, and correspondence professionally and efficiently.
- Other Duties as Assigned.
-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Human Resources, or related field preferred.
- Minimum of 3 years of experience in office management and/or HR support roles.
- Experience with invoicing, billing, and basic accounting principles.
- Some knowledge of HR processes and staff benefits administration.
- Strong organizational and multitasking abilities.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and HRIS systems.
- Attention to detail and problem-solving skills.

Virginia Tech Applied Research Corporation: VT-ARC is a 501(c)(3), non-profit R&D organization affiliated with Virginia Polytechnic Institute and State University (Virginia Tech or VT). Our mission is to provide superior analytic and technology solutions across multiple domains by leveraging Virginia Tech’s multidisciplinary research and innovation ecosystem. With unique access to the broad and rich research enterprise found at Virginia Tech, VT-ARC forms multi-disciplinary teams to apply innovative solutions to the real-world problems that strain our social, political, industrial, and economic foundations.
